Abstract
The possibility of deterministic prediction of the sea surface shape over time intervals that are useful in terms of ship applications has focused attention on the spatial as well as temporal aspects sea wave modelling. Simulation work shows that differences in the precision can arise when using spatial as opposed to temporal wave prediction schemes. The reasons for the discrepancy are examined and found to be associated with the frequency distribution of the spectra typically employed in sea wave models. Recommendations given on how these discrepancies may he minimised.
